On 28th December 2007 Bipromet S.A. entered with Batory Plant sp. z o.o. into a contract including an annex, which refers to execution of design documentation as well as civil-erection works for investment named „Extension of casting hall in the Steelworks Department (W35) of Batory Plant sp. z o.o.”.
The contract covering the net amount of 3.630.000 zl is to be completed until 28th June 2008.
In consideration of approved investment program of Batory Plant, the signed contract provides Bipromet – as a potential designer, project manager and contractor – with possibilities to gain subsequent orders planned by this investor for completion. In the nearest future, it is highly probable that Bipromet shall receive another offer inquiries from the Plant concerning execution of complex investments. The Batory Plant arranged number of modernizations, including but not limited to modernization of pipe works, steelworks and heating systems.
The Batory Plant in Chorzów is a major manufacturer of pipes and steel ingots. Significant part of the plant production is exported – mainly to Germany, France, Sweden, England, Finland, the United States and Canada. The Batory Plant is owned by stock-exchange group of companies Alchemia that in turn is a member of an industry grouping controlled by widely known investor Roman Karkosik.
